如何深入分析webpack和webpack-cli模块源码,掌握其核心原理?
- 内容介绍
- 文章标签
- 相关推荐
本文共计1234个文字,预计阅读时间需要5分钟。
Webpack 4 与 Webpack 3 的主要区别在于执行方式和架构的变化。Webpack 4 中,执行方式不再是一波流(one-pass),而是变为多波流(multi-pass)。这意味着,Webpack 4 在处理模块时,不再是单次遍历,而是多次执行,从而提高了效率。
此外,Webpack 4 引入了 Webpack CLI,使得配置和命令行操作更加方便。在 Webpack 3 中,Webpack CLI 是包含在 Webpack 库中的,而在 Webpack 4 中,Webpack CLI 成为了一个独立的部分。因此,Webpack 3 中的 `webpack-cli` 是内嵌在 `webpack` 库中的。
总结来说,Webpack 4 的变化主要体现在:- 从单波流变为多波流,提高了执行效率。- 引入 Webpack CLI,使配置和命令行操作更便捷。
webpack4与webpack3的区别
webpack4.0 以后,似乎执行方式就发生了改变,不再是 webpack 一波流,而是多了一个 webpack-cli。webpack3中webpack-cli是合在webpack中。所以在命令行运行 webpack 命令的同时,会提示让你再装一个 webpack-cli。
本文共计1234个文字,预计阅读时间需要5分钟。
Webpack 4 与 Webpack 3 的主要区别在于执行方式和架构的变化。Webpack 4 中,执行方式不再是一波流(one-pass),而是变为多波流(multi-pass)。这意味着,Webpack 4 在处理模块时,不再是单次遍历,而是多次执行,从而提高了效率。
此外,Webpack 4 引入了 Webpack CLI,使得配置和命令行操作更加方便。在 Webpack 3 中,Webpack CLI 是包含在 Webpack 库中的,而在 Webpack 4 中,Webpack CLI 成为了一个独立的部分。因此,Webpack 3 中的 `webpack-cli` 是内嵌在 `webpack` 库中的。
总结来说,Webpack 4 的变化主要体现在:- 从单波流变为多波流,提高了执行效率。- 引入 Webpack CLI,使配置和命令行操作更便捷。
webpack4与webpack3的区别
webpack4.0 以后,似乎执行方式就发生了改变,不再是 webpack 一波流,而是多了一个 webpack-cli。webpack3中webpack-cli是合在webpack中。所以在命令行运行 webpack 命令的同时,会提示让你再装一个 webpack-cli。

